07:06 AM EDT on Monday, August 18, 2008 By STEVEN KRASNER Journal Sports Writer BOSTON -- Tim Wakefield played catch for the second day in a row, but there is no decision yet as to a target date for the knuckleballer to return to active duty. Wakefield is on the disabled list because of stiffness in the back of his right shoulder. The Red Sox certainly don’t want to rush him back too soon, ...
